中国移动用的什么数据库 hadoop

飞飞 其他 1

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    中国移动使用Hadoop作为其主要的数据库系统。Hadoop是一个开源的分布式数据处理框架,被设计用于处理大规模数据集。它具有高可靠性、高扩展性和高容错性的特点,适用于处理大规模的结构化和非结构化数据。

    以下是中国移动使用Hadoop数据库的几个方面:

    1. 大数据存储和处理:作为中国移动处理大规模数据的核心数据库,Hadoop提供了强大的存储和处理能力。Hadoop采用分布式存储和计算的方式,可以处理海量的数据,并且具有高速的数据读写能力。

    2. 数据分析和挖掘:中国移动使用Hadoop进行数据分析和挖掘,以帮助其了解用户行为、市场趋势和业务需求。Hadoop提供了丰富的数据分析工具和算法,可以对大规模数据进行深入的分析和挖掘,为中国移动提供有价值的业务洞察。

    3. 实时数据处理:中国移动需要实时处理大量的数据流,以支持其业务运营和决策。Hadoop的实时数据处理框架,如Hadoop Streaming和Apache Flink,可以帮助中国移动实现实时数据的处理和分析,提供及时的业务反馈和决策支持。

    4. 数据安全和隐私保护:作为移动通信运营商,中国移动需要保护用户数据的安全和隐私。Hadoop提供了强大的安全性和权限管理功能,可以确保数据的机密性和完整性,同时满足中国移动的合规要求。

    5. 多样化的数据类型支持:中国移动处理的数据类型多样化,包括结构化数据、非结构化数据和半结构化数据。Hadoop提供了灵活的数据模型和存储格式,可以处理不同类型的数据,并支持多种数据处理和分析场景。

    总之,中国移动选择使用Hadoop作为其主要数据库,是因为Hadoop具有强大的存储和处理能力,适用于处理大规模数据,并提供了丰富的数据分析和挖掘工具。同时,Hadoop还能够实时处理数据、保护数据安全和隐私,并支持多样化的数据类型。这些特点使得Hadoop成为中国移动处理大数据的理想选择。

    3个月前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    中国移动使用的数据库是Hadoop。Hadoop是一个开源的分布式数据库系统,由Apache基金会开发和维护。它是为了解决大规模数据存储和处理的问题而设计的,具有高可靠性、高可扩展性和高性能的特点。

    Hadoop的核心组件包括Hadoop分布式文件系统(HDFS)和Hadoop分布式计算框架(MapReduce)。HDFS是一个可靠且高容错性的文件系统,能够将大规模数据存储在集群中的多个节点上。MapReduce是一种分布式计算模型,能够将大规模数据分成多个小任务进行并行处理,然后将结果合并输出。

    中国移动作为全球最大的移动通信运营商之一,每天都会产生大量的数据,包括用户通话记录、短信记录、网络流量数据等。为了处理这些海量数据,中国移动选择了Hadoop作为其数据库系统。通过使用Hadoop,中国移动能够将数据存储在分布式文件系统中,并利用分布式计算框架对数据进行并行处理和分析。这使得中国移动能够快速地获取和分析大规模数据,从而为业务决策提供支持。

    此外,Hadoop还具有很好的可扩展性,中国移动可以根据实际需求动态地增加或减少集群中的节点数量,以满足不断增长的数据存储和处理需求。同时,Hadoop还具有高可靠性和容错性,即使在节点故障的情况下,系统依然能够正常运行,确保数据的安全性和可用性。

    总之,中国移动选择使用Hadoop作为其数据库系统,主要是因为Hadoop能够处理海量的数据,并具有高可靠性、高可扩展性和高性能的特点。通过使用Hadoop,中国移动能够更好地管理和分析大规模数据,为业务决策提供支持。

    3个月前 0条评论
  • 飞飞的头像
    飞飞
    Worktile&PingCode市场小伙伴
    评论

    中国移动使用的数据库包括Hadoop。Hadoop是一个开源的分布式计算平台,特别适合处理大规模数据集。它能够以高容错性在廉价的商用机器上运行,通过将大量数据分布式存储和处理,实现高速的数据处理能力。

    下面将从方法和操作流程方面介绍中国移动使用Hadoop的情况。

    一、Hadoop的安装和配置

    1. 下载和安装:中国移动可以从Hadoop官方网站上下载最新版本的Hadoop。安装过程包括解压缩安装包并设置环境变量。

    2. 配置Hadoop集群:中国移动可以根据自己的需求进行Hadoop集群的配置。主要包括配置Hadoop的核心组件(如HDFS和YARN)、网络参数、安全设置等。

    二、Hadoop的数据存储

    1. Hadoop分布式文件系统(HDFS):HDFS是Hadoop的核心组件之一,用于存储和管理大规模数据。中国移动可以使用HDFS将数据分布式存储在集群的多个节点上,以实现高可靠性和高容错性。

    2. HBase:HBase是基于Hadoop的分布式列式数据库,适用于存储大规模结构化数据。中国移动可以使用HBase来存储和查询大量的用户数据、通信记录等。

    三、Hadoop的数据处理

    1. MapReduce:MapReduce是Hadoop的另一个核心组件,用于分布式处理大规模数据。中国移动可以使用MapReduce编写并执行自定义的数据处理任务,如数据清洗、聚合、计算等。

    2. Hive:Hive是基于Hadoop的数据仓库工具,提供了类似于SQL的查询语言。中国移动可以使用Hive进行数据的查询和分析,通过编写HiveQL语句来实现数据的提取和转换。

    四、Hadoop的监控和管理

    1. Hadoop集群监控:中国移动可以使用Hadoop自带的Web界面来监控集群的状态和性能。它提供了关于集群各个组件运行状况的实时信息,包括节点的健康状态、任务的执行情况等。

    2. Hadoop集群管理:中国移动可以使用Hadoop提供的命令行工具和管理界面来管理集群。这些工具可以用于添加、删除和配置集群节点,调整任务调度策略,设置集群的容错机制等。

    总结:
    中国移动使用Hadoop作为其数据库,可以通过HDFS和HBase进行数据存储,使用MapReduce和Hive进行数据处理和查询。同时,通过Hadoop的监控和管理工具可以实时监测和管理集群的状态和性能。通过使用Hadoop,中国移动可以处理大规模的数据集,并实现高可靠性和高性能的数据存储和处理能力。

    3个月前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部